More fixes, and convert python PS bindings to more glib style method names

This commit is contained in:
Dan Williams
2006-07-23 09:21:00 -05:00
parent 1d0b4e12b8
commit 7c996b0011
12 changed files with 116 additions and 72 deletions
+1 -1
View File
@@ -10,7 +10,7 @@ class ActivityChat(GroupChat):
self._chat_service = None
self._activity = activity
self._pservice.connect('ServiceAppeared', self._service_appeared_cb)
self._pservice.connect('service-appeared', self._service_appeared_cb)
# Find an existing activity chat to latch onto
#activity_ps = self._pservice.getActivity(activity.get_id())
+3 -3
View File
@@ -233,7 +233,7 @@ class Chat(gtk.VBox):
return
if self._stream_writer:
self._stream_writer.write(self.serialize_message(svgdata))
owner = PresenceService.get_instance().get_owner()
owner = self._pservice.get_owner()
if owner:
self._insert_sketch(owner, svgdata)
@@ -245,12 +245,12 @@ class Chat(gtk.VBox):
self._stream_writer.write(self.serialize_message(text))
else:
print 'Cannot send message, there is no stream writer'
owner = PresenceService.get_instance().get_owner()
owner = self._pservice.get_owner()
if owner:
self._insert_rich_message(owner, text)
def serialize_message(self, message):
owner = PresenceService.get_instance().get_owner()
owner = self._pservice.get_owner()
return owner.get_nick_name() + '||' + message
def deserialize_message(message):